Changes in directorships

Changes in directorships

118.

There were also changes in directorships.

119.

At the level of Linetrust PTC, Mr Fokin was the sole director until 18 March 2022. For some months thereafter the directors were Ms Skittides and Mr Constantinides. Ms Skittides was educated at Moscow State University before qualifying to practise as a lawyer in Cyprus. She is a professional trustee and corporate service provider and has worked for and with various significant Russian/CIS corporations, including Cargotrans and several Russian banks.

120.

Mr Noble was appointed as director of Linetrust PTC on 10 June 2022. Mr Lillikas was appointed on 28 June 2022. At some point (I do not know the date), Mr Constantinides resigned. Mr Lillikas was previously a politician in Cyprus. In that capacity, he was well-known to be pro-Russian, arguing publicly that Cyprus should not enforce EU sanctions against Russia and that Cyprus should allow Russia a military base on the island.

121.

As already noted, Mr Fokin was a director of Linea until 18 March 2022, and a director of AIM Capital until 22 January 2024.

122.

At the level of EuroChem AG, Mr Samir Brikho, who had been Chairman of EuroChem AG and the CEO of the EuroChem Group, resigned. So did Mr Vladimir Rashevsky, who had also been CEO, but was himself added to the list at Annex I to Regulation 269 on 15 March 2022. Mr Hechler assumed the position of CEO in June 2024 and became a director in October 2024.

123.

I am not aware of any relevant changes at the levels of MCC EuroChem or EuroChem NW2. At some point, Mr Shiryaev was succeeded by Mr Vanyushin as the person with the head title at MCC EuroChem, but I do not know precisely when or why this occurred. I have no reason to suppose that this change related to sanctions.
